      It is shown that if \(f\) is Henstock-Kurzweil integrable on a compact interval \(E\) in \(\mathbb{R}^m\), then \(f\) is upper semicontinuously integrable on \(E\) if and only if there exists an increasing sequence \(\{X_n\}\) of closed sets whose union is \(E\) and \(f|X_n\) is bounded for each positive integer \(n\).
